Afghanistan: Western countries issue terror threat warning for Kabul airport
The UK, the US and Australia are warning their nationals to move away from Kabul airport as quickly as possible due to the "high threat" of a terrorist attack.

Severe flooding in Afghanistan, triggered by seasonal rains, has claimed 33 lives and injured 27 in three days, according to a Taliban spokesperson. Flash floods hit Kabul and multiple provinces, damaging over 600 homes, killing about 200 livestock, and impacting 800 hectares of farmland and 85 kilometers of roads.
